Poliziano, Angelo Ambrogini, called. Stanze di messer Angelo Politiano cominciate per la giostra del magnifico Giuliano di Piero de Medici. Venice: Sons of Aldo Manuzio, 1541


8vo (158 x 95 mm). Italic and Roman type, 24 lines plus headline. collation: A-D8: 32 leaves. Woodcut Aldine device on title- page and final verso, red silk ribbon. (Small repair to upper margin of A2, dampstaining to lower margin with some bleeding from ribbon.)


binding: Nineteenth-century English pebble-grained red morocco (163 x 102 mm), bound by Wheeler, covers with double gilt fillets forming a central rectangle extending to outer frame, small gilt leaf at each corner, flat spine gilt-lettered, edges gilt, marbled endleaves. (Spine rubbed.)


provenance: Conte Giovanni Marchetti (1817-1876), ex libris — Giovanni Marchetti, La parte migliore de' miei libri (Turin 1875), p. 184, no. 211; his sale, Sotheby's London, 27 November-1 December 1876, lot 1460 — Joseph Baer & Co., Frankfurt am Main, purchased in previous in sale (£4) — Graf Ludwig von der Pahlen, ex libris — Galerie Gerda Bassenge, Auktion 107, Berlin, 21 April 2016, lot 1096. acquisition: Purchased at Bassenge via Halwas. references: UCLA 302; Renouard 123/9; Edit16 56158; USTC 850200
